Just when you thought Mortal Kombat couldn’t get better, NetherRealm announced King of the Hill. King of the Hill is a mode will let groups of players play together, watch each other play, and interact with each other in a virtual cinema. The game allows avatars for both the PS3 and Xbox 360 to interact with the on-screen action by throwing things at the screen, giving fighters style points, and more.

Where many fighting games don’t even include a spectator mode, I’m looking at you MvC3, Mortal Kombat not only offers the spectator mode it, goes the extra mile by incorporating all of those interactive features. This looks like a ton of fun, and innovative to boot. Have a look at the video below, try to contain your excitement.

Mortal Kombat launches next Tuesday, April 19th, for PS3 and Xbox 360.
